Output 881a68e46f3e810fd533bef66a9e3c9d9b87917f3ee85accb9d22f95b5a7d886:69

value
488315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4407ec509eda0e5abf4c7eec95aa2267bd2185 OP_EQUAL
address
3EPPM5gBdzwp7bg2F6GMfmNgoqSsnwdmKi
transaction
881a68e46f3e810fd533bef66a9e3c9d9b87917f3ee85accb9d22f95b5a7d886
spent
true